12 lines
317 B
Bash
Executable file
12 lines
317 B
Bash
Executable file
#!/bin/sh
|
|
|
|
set -e
|
|
|
|
info="$(xbps-install -Mun)"
|
|
[ -z $info ] && exit
|
|
|
|
PKG_COUNT="$(echo "$info" | wc -l)"
|
|
|
|
DL_SIZE="$(echo "$info" | awk '{s+=$6}END{print s}' | numfmt --to=iec-i)B"
|
|
|
|
echo '{"text": "\uf468 '"$PKG_COUNT"'", "tooltip": "'"$PKG_COUNT"' packages have updates; '"$DL_SIZE"' download", "class": "warning"}'
|